A full-time School Psychologist position is available in the Cape Coral, FL area for the 2024-2025 school year. This contract role supports K-12 students, providing essential psychological services within a school district setting, with assignments that may include itinerant work across multiple locations.
Key responsibilities include:
- Conducting psychological assessments and evaluations to support student learning and development
- Writing detailed reports based on assessment findings
- Participating in Individualized Education Program (IEP) meetings to collaborate with educators and families
- Managing caseloads across assigned schools, with flexibility in location assignments
- Utilizing school-based experience to inform testing and intervention strategies
